Skip to content

[bugfix] Fix mbpp evaluater class missing logger #112

[bugfix] Fix mbpp evaluater class missing logger

[bugfix] Fix mbpp evaluater class missing logger #112

name: AI Issue Content Check
on:
issues:
types: [opened, edited]
issue_comment:
types: [created, edited]
jobs:
check-issue-content:
runs-on: ubuntu-latest
permissions:
issues: write
if: |
(github.event_name == 'issues' && github.event.action != 'closed') ||
(github.event_name == 'issue_comment' && contains(github.event.comment.body, '@issue_checker'))
steps:
- name: Checkout code
uses: actions/checkout@v4
- name: Set up Python
uses: actions/setup-python@v5
with:
python-version: '3.11'
- name: Install dependencies
run: |
python -m pip install --upgrade pip
pip install google-generativeai PyGithub python-dotenv
- name: Run issue content check
env:
GOOGLE_API_KEY: ${{ secrets.GEMINI_API_KEY }}
G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}
run: python .github/scripts/check_issue_content.py